  • Patent number: 9632673
    Abstract: An application program window for a graphical user interface is provided that can include a geospatial data view panel adapted to display a geospatial view based on one or more data sources selected for display, the geospatial view being updated in real-time based on updates received for the one or more data sources selected for display. The window can include a data source panel adapted to display a plurality of available data sources and, for one or more of the available data sources, one or more hyperlinks that, upon user selection, serve to update the geospatial view. The window can include a timeline panel adapted to display one or more controls that, upon user selection, serve to initiate playback of a timeline enabled geospatial view by the geospatial data view panel, the timeline enabled geospatial view comprising a sequence of views spanning a period of time.

  • Patent number: 9347777
    Abstract: A system and method for planning missions is provided. The system includes at least one client computer coupled to a network, and a server, coupled to the network, that includes a processor coupled to a memory storing instructions that, when executed by the processor, perform a method for planning missions that includes providing a graphical user interface (GUI) to the client computer, creating a mission including a plan, updating the plan and providing the updated plan to the client computer.

  • Patent number: 5229589
    Abstract: Questionnaires are scanned for answers(marks) handmarked thereon by defining areas of interest which can be expanded in an area of interest pixel map. An unmarked questionnaire is initialized by scanning to create a pixel map of an original image area, with any printed objects or text on the page being selected as alignment and reference points, rather than requiring timing marks and special registration marks. Areas of interest are defined answer area locations with their original pixel data stored in an initial database. Questionnaire pages are scanned for new answer images thereon by aligning both the page and the individual answer areas, and comparing the scanned page with the stored, unmarked page pixel map, thereby removing the pre-printed area from the newly scanned area to detect any new answers.
